Abstract

The invention belongs to the technical field of torque limiters, and in particular relates to a torque limiter connected according to torque recovery. The function of the drive mechanism installed on the support mechanism of the invention is to transmit the motion on the input shaft to the output shaft, and to identify the output shaft The size of the required torque value; the function of the adjustment mechanism installed on the support mechanism is that when the torque required on the output shaft is large, the output shaft will not be driven by the input shaft, but the input shaft can still rotate, thus reaching The purpose of protecting the input end is that the torque limiter will be disengaged at this time, and the input shaft will not drive the output shaft to move. When the load torque on the output shaft is small, the torque limiter will work again under the action of the adjustment mechanism. Thus, the input shaft can continue to drive the output shaft to move.

technical field [0001] The invention belongs to the technical field of torque limiters, in particular to a torque limiter connected according to torque recovery. Background technique [0002] At present, the existing torque limiter is complex in structure and has a single function. When the load at the output end exceeds the critical torque value of the torque limiter, the torque limiter will work at this time, so that the input end will no longer drive the output end to move. , so as to achieve the purpose of protecting the input end. When the torque limiter is to be activated again, it is necessary to cut off the power to adjust the driving mechanism, which will consume unnecessary working time. In order to save working time, it is necessary to design a basis at this time. Torque limiter for torque recovery connection.
